Industry because the solar energy that reaches the earth is spread out over a large area. The amount of solar energy an area receives depends on the time of day, the season of the year,the cloudiness of the sky, and how close you are to the earth''s equator. A solar collector is one way to capture sunlight and change it into usable heat energy. A closed

Industry This experiment demonstrates that energy from the Sun can be collected and stored in a variety of ways. Using plastic bottles painted black and white and capped with balloons, students will see that the black bottle becomes warmer, heating the air inside it and blowing up the balloon.

Industry The Bell Telephone Company produced the Bell Solar Energy Experiment kit, the second out of four. It contained the materials to construct a working solar cell. In 1962, the kit was made for high school students to learn about the possibilities in the growing field of solar energy. It included several tests and experiments for []

Solar energy can be part of a mixture of renewable energy sources used to meet the need for electricity. Using photovoltaic cells (also called solar cells), solar energy can be converted into electricity. Solar cells produce direct current (DC) electricity and an inverter can be used to change this to alternating current (AC) electricity.

To understand solar energy, it is essential to define its sources and comprehend the basic principles of solar energy conversion. Solar energy is derived from the radiant light and heat emitted by the sun. This energy can be converted into electricity using photovoltaic cells, commonly found in solar panels.
